Email Forwarding is Returning a User Wasn't Found Error but I am still recieving his out of office message

Donna VanGlad 20 Reputation points
2026-08-07T14:22:59.0833333+00:00

Hello,

I have an employee who is currently out of office and is fowarding his email to a different employee for the day. Whenever we send the out of office employee an email we get his out of office message AND a User Wasn't Found message. Everything is spelled correctly and the user is still in the system - so he can def be found. I checked with the employee who is recieving the forwarded mail and he said that he is NOT recieving the messages at all.

This is all in Microsoft 365

Based on the information you provided, I understand that you are experiencing an issue where emails sent to a user who is out of office are not being delivered. Instead, the sender receives a bounce-back message indicating that the recipient could not be found.To help narrow down the cause, could you please verify the following:

  • Whether the affected account has been blocked, deleted, or had its license removed.
  • Whether the forwarding email address is configured correctly and points to a valid recipient.

If everything appears to be configured correctly, could you please try the following troubleshooting steps?

  1. Temporarily remove the forwarding configuration from the mailbox.
  2. Send a test email directly to the affected user.
  3. Check whether the email is delivered successfully or if a bounce-back message is still generated.

If you continue to receive a non-delivery report (NDR), please share the exact error message or error code from the bounce-back email. For privacy reasons, feel free to redact or mask any email addresses before sharing the details.

    We figured it out - they misspelled the email address of the person they were forwarding their email to.
